Joi’s Lemon-Herb Chicken

Here is the chicken recipe that Scott and I spoke about on this weeks MTM show.

Juice of 2 lemons (about 1/3 cup)
2 tbsp chopped fresh basil (or 2 tsp dried basil)
1 tbsp chopped fresh oregano (or 1 tsp dried oregano)
2 tsp chopped garlic
4 boneless skinless chicken breast halves (about 1 3/4 lb)
1 tbsp plus 1 tsp olive oil

Mix lemon juice, basil, oregano and garlic.  Season chicken with salt and pepper.  Heat oil over medium heat in a large skillet (or grill pan).  Cook chicken 8 minutes; turn and cook 5 minutes more.  Add lemon-juice mixture and stir up anything stuck to skillet.  Reduce heat and cover; simmer until cooked through, about 6 minutes.
